Output 1cbf63aea6230ede97f0e718b75ea4a6bb6fd182bc73c51a26ea1ae1585ae84d: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aaed4d4aa455d0caed4174a228bf72917d86a6e OP_EQUAL
address
38VuNEdKwbP9qnW1nERp11k4SkVqmxCLvH
transaction
1cbf63aea6230ede97f0e718b75ea4a6bb6fd182bc73c51a26ea1ae1585ae84d
confirmations
398069
spent
true